Associated with religious origins, it is celebrated every July 26. The objective is to assess their role in families.
Each July 26in the Argentina and other countries in the world, the Grandparents’ daya day dedicated to assessing the fundamental role they play These figures in the formation, affection and transmission of values to new generations. The choice of date is associated with the liturgical festival of San Joaquín and Santa Anaparents of the Virgin Mary And, therefore, grandparents of Jesus.

The origin of the celebration
Although there are no direct records in the Bible, the story of the Protoevangelio de Santiagoan apocryphal text dated around the year 150offers details about the life of Maria and his family. According to that letter, Joaquín and Ann They lived a long time without being able to have children, which generated criticism of Joaquín by the community. Faced with that suffering, the man retired to the desert during 40 dayswhere he dedicated himself to prayer and fasting.


For its part, Ann experienced the appearance of an angel, according to the Catholic Information Agency (ACI Press)which announced: “Ana, the Lord has heard your prayer: you will conceive and give birth. Of your belly fruit will be discussed worldwide”
Shortly after, with Joaquín’s return, they both discovered that they were waiting for a son. Of that miracle would be born Mariawho later would be the mother of Jesus and one of the most venerated figures of Catholicism.

Other dates to celebrate grandparents
In addition to July 26there are other dates that pay tribute to grandparents individually. In the case of The grandmotherits day is celebrated Second Sunday of Novemberwhile the Grandfather’s day He takes place Third Sunday of August. Each of these commemorations seeks to rescue the value of experience, wisdom and unconditional love that characterize the elderly in the family nucleus.
